Romney, Obama assure farmers they support renewable fuel standard

President Barack Obama and Republican challenger Mitt Romney don't agree on much, but they have found common ground on continuation of the Renewable Fuel Standard.

In election questionnaires submitted to the campaigns by the American Farm Bureau Federation, both major party presidential candidates endorsed the standard, which has come under criticism from the oil and gas industry.
